Wet Basement Repair in Fort Myers, FL
Wet basement repair services focus on addressing excess moisture and water intrusion in below-ground spaces. These projects typically involve waterproofing foundations, installing drainage systems, sealing cracks, and managing groundwater to prevent leaks and flooding. Homeowners often seek these services when noticing signs of water damage, such as mold growth, musty odors, or visible dampness, especially after heavy rains or during seasonal changes. Understanding the extent of water intrusion, the underlying causes, and the best methods for waterproofing are common concerns before requesting repairs.
Property owners should consider the condition of their basement, including any existing cracks, drainage issues, or signs of structural movement. Clarifying whether the goal is to prevent future water entry, repair existing damage, or both can help determine the appropriate approach. Additionally, knowing the history of water problems in the area and any previous attempts at waterproofing can inform the scope of work needed. Proper assessment and planning ensure that the repair process effectively protects the basement from ongoing moisture issues.

Common Wet Basement Repair Jobs
Foundation Crack Repair - sealing and stabilizing c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Wall Waterproofing - applying barriers to keep basement walls dry and protect against moisture buildup.
Drainage System Installation - improving exterior and interior drainage to direct water away from the foundation.
Sump Pump Systems - installing or upgrading pumps to remove excess water and reduce flooding risks.
Interior Drainage Solutions - adding interior channels and sump pits to manage water that enters the basement.
Basement Waterproof Coatings - applying protective coatings to walls and floors to resist moisture and mold growth.
Wet Basement Repair Questions
What causes a basement to become wet? Excess moisture can result from poor drainage, cracks in the foundation, or high groundwater levels, leading to water seeping into the basement.
How can wet basements be repaired? Repairs typically involve sealing cracks, installing sump pumps, or applying waterproof coatings to prevent water intrusion.
Is waterproofing necessary for all basements? Waterproofing is recommended when signs of moisture or water intrusion are present,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high water tables.
What are common signs of a wet basement? Signs include damp walls, mold growth, musty odors, or visible water stains on the basement surfaces.
